CVE-1999-0404

32
FAUCET Score

CVE-1999-0404 describes a critical buffer overflow vulnerability in the Mail-Max SMTP server for Windows systems, specifically affecting smartmax_software MailMax 1.0. This flaw allows unauthenticated remote attackers to execute arbitrary commands with high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While not actively exploited in the wild or on the CISA KEV catalog, public exploit code exists, indicating a readily exploitable weakness that has garnered some community attention.
